ThePatient and Carer Race Equality Framework(PCREF)is a mandatory framework for NHS mental health Trusts and service providers,designed to address racial inequalities in mental health services. It aims to improve services for racialised communities by promoting diversity, co-production, and equity, while also increasing transparency and accountability in the mental health sector.
